Buddha Avalokiteshvara is the embodiment of the compassion of all enlightened beings. Through sincerely engaging in this short meditation practice we can gradually awaken our compassionate Buddha nature. We can solve our own daily problems by controlling our desirous attachment, anger and ignorance, and then from this state we can be of so much more benefit to others.

The retreat is a blissful guided meditation through which we connect to Buddha Avalokiteshvara’s enlightened mind. By receiving these inspiring blessings you can swiftly actualize our own potential and gain the confidence you need to progress along the spiritual path. Through the power of our compassion we can help to bring enormous relief to our suffering world.

In this retreat we will have four opportunities to engage in the chanted prayer practice of Buddha Avalokiteshvara while following the Avalokiteshvara Sadhana. Each session will include periods of silence for meditation.
